What’s the best glass for blocking ocean noise and glare?
Double-glazed units with an acoustic laminated outer pane and a Low-E inner pane provide a strong mix of sound dampening and solar control. The laminated layer sandwiches a polyvinyl butyral (PVB) interlayer that disrupts sound waves, cutting traffic and surf noise by up to 35 dB. Low-E coatings reflect infrared heat, reducing solar gain that often bakes west-facing rooms in Terrigal. When paired with properly sealed frames, this combo improves year-round comfort, lowers cooling costs and protects furnishings from UV fade.
How can I keep replacement windows corrosion-free near the beach?
Start with powder-coated aluminium or uPVC frames and 316-grade stainless steel hardware. These materials resist salt pitting and rust far better than standard steel fasteners. Rinse frames and hardware with fresh water every few months to wash away salt crystals. Inspect seals and weep holes annually, clearing any blockages so trapped moisture doesn’t accelerate corrosion. Applying a light silicone spray to rollers and hinges also safeguards moving parts, ensuring smooth operation and prolonging lifespan in coastal air.
Will new windows really lower my Terrigal power bills?
Yes. Modern double-glazed or Low-E windows create a thermal barrier that slows heat transfer, keeping interiors cooler on hot, sunny days and reducing winter heat loss. CSIRO studies show households can trim heating-and-cooling energy use by 20 – 30 percent with high-performance glazing. Terrigal’s mix of warm summers and cool sea breezes makes energy-efficient windows particularly valuable; they moderate indoor temperature swings, enable smaller HVAC systems and provide long-term savings that often offset the higher upfront investment within seven to ten years.
